1934-2009

Bernice (Grams) Howes, 75, of Adkins, Texas, passed away Thursday, Oct. 29, 2009.

She was born Oct. 14, 1934, in St. Hedwig.

She was preceded in death by her son, Glenn Howes.

She is survived by her husband, Melvin Howes; her children, Janet “Gail” McQueen and husband John, Stephen Howes and wife Dana, Karen Moczygemba and husband Ira, Brian Howes and wife Cindy, and Jonathan Howes and wife Diane; and her grandchildren, Eric McQueen and wife Chesney, Stephanie Krueger and husband Gavin, Julie Mae Bain, Matthew Moczygemba, Morgan Howes, Blaine Moczygemba, and Lauren Howes.

Bernice is also survived by her great-grandchildren, Sutton Krueger and Landry McQueen; a sister, Margaret Thompson; her sisters-in-law, Margie Grams, Valerie Grams, Clara Grams, Regina Grams, and Iris Howes; her brothers-in-law, Eddie Kuczynski and Johnny Howes; and numerous nieces and nephews.

Visitation took place Sunday, Nov. 1, from 5-8 p.m. in the Finch Funeral Chapel in La Vernia, with a rosary recited at 7 p.m.

A funeral Mass was held Monday at 10 a.m. in the Annunciation of the Blessed Virgin Mary Catholic Church in St. Hedwig with Father Bill Zadora officiating.

Interment followed in the Annunciation of the Blessed Virgin Mary Catholic Cemetery.

Memorial donations may be made to the East Central School Foundation Inc., 6634 New Sulphur Springs Road, San Antonio, TX 78263.
